Fjord Xplore Kjetil's Sunday funday - Kjetil picked us up from the cruise terminal at 11am. After climbing into the provided dry suit and life vest, we were on the water by 11.20am enroute to Lysefjord. The boat is powered by a 350hp Yamaha motor and easily propelled us at 30knots to the fjord passing salmon farms and quaint villages dotted along either shoreline. Kjetil is a Stavanger local and kept us entertained with insights of the local area. It is truly a beautiful waterway and we were fortunate that we had it largely to ourselves and the conditions were pristine. We observed seals at several points in our journey which was an unexpected surprise. Kjetil dropped us back into Stavanger at the public wharf where we continued our exploring. A wonderful approx 2 3/4hrs excursion of a stunning waterway.
